What is the BMW Group?

The BMW Group is a German multinational company that produces luxury vehicles and motorcycles. Think of it as the parent company that owns several different car brands. It’s known for its engineering, innovation, and commitment to quality across all its marques.

What car brands are part of the BMW Group?

The BMW Group currently owns three distinct automotive brands:

  • BMW: The flagship brand, known for its sporty and luxurious vehicles.
  • MINI: Famous for its iconic, compact, and fun-to-drive cars.
  • Rolls-Royce Motor Cars: The pinnacle of ultra-luxury automotive craftsmanship.

What does BMW stand for?

BMW is an acronym for Bayerische Motoren Werke, which translates to “Bavarian Motor Works” in English. This name reflects the company’s origins in the Bavarian region of Germany.

What is BMW known for?

BMW is globally recognized for several key characteristics:

  • Driving Dynamics: Often described as “The Ultimate Driving Machine,” BMWs are engineered for performance, precise handling, and an engaging driving experience.
  • Luxury and Comfort: Beyond performance, BMW vehicles offer premium interiors, advanced technology, and a high level of comfort for both the driver and passengers.
  • Innovation: The brand consistently pushes boundaries with new technologies, from advanced infotainment systems and driver assistance features to efficient powertrains and sustainable mobility solutions.
  • Quality and Engineering: BMWs are built with a strong emphasis on German engineering, resulting in durable and well-crafted vehicles.

BMW offers a wide range of models, including sedans, coupes, SUVs (known as SAVs – Sports Activity Vehicles), and electric vehicles (BMW i series).

What is MINI known for?

MINI is celebrated for its:

  • Iconic Design: The distinctive, compact, and stylish design of the MINI is instantly recognizable and has evolved over the decades while retaining its core identity.
  • Go-Kart Handling: MINIs are praised for their agile and responsive steering, providing a fun and sporty driving experience, especially in urban environments.
  • Customization: MINI offers a vast array of personalization options, allowing owners to tailor their car’s appearance and features to their unique style.
  • Efficiency and Compactness: Historically, MINIs were designed to be economical and space-efficient, making them ideal for city driving. Modern MINIs continue this tradition while offering more advanced features and performance.

MINI vehicles are often seen as a more accessible entry point into the BMW Group’s portfolio, offering a blend of style, fun, and practicality.

What is Rolls-Royce Motor Cars known for?

Rolls-Royce represents the absolute zenith of automotive luxury and is known for:

  • Unparalleled Luxury: Rolls-Royce vehicles are synonymous with the finest materials, exquisite craftsmanship, and an opulent interior experience.
  • Bespoke Customization: Customers can commission almost any aspect of their Rolls-Royce to be personalized, creating a truly unique vehicle tailored to their exact specifications. This is often referred to as “Bespoke.”
  • Effortless Performance: While not focused on sportiness, Rolls-Royce cars offer a supremely smooth and powerful ride, often described as “effortless.” The V12 engines provide abundant power with serene quietness.
  • Silence and Serenity: The cabins are engineered to be exceptionally quiet, providing a tranquil sanctuary for occupants.
  • Iconic Design Elements: Features like the “Spirit of Ecstasy” hood ornament and the Pantheon grille are iconic symbols of prestige and luxury.

Owning a Rolls-Royce is not just about transportation; it’s about experiencing a handcrafted piece of art on wheels.

When did BMW acquire MINI and Rolls-Royce?

The history of these acquisitions is a bit complex, involving the former Rover Group. Here’s a simplified timeline:

  • 1994: BMW acquired the Rover Group, which at the time included the brands Rover, Land Rover, and MINI.
  • 2000: BMW sold off the Rover and Land Rover brands. However, BMW retained the rights to the MINI brand name and design. BMW then established the new MINI as a standalone brand.
  • 1998: BMW acquired the rights to the Rolls-Royce brand name and logo. They subsequently partnered with Volkswagen for the production of the actual cars, with BMW taking full control of Rolls-Royce Motor Cars in 2003.

This strategic move allowed BMW to diversify its portfolio, catering to different market segments with distinct brand identities.

Are BMW, MINI, and Rolls-Royce cars built on the same platforms?

While they are all part of the BMW Group, they generally do not share the exact same platforms. However, there can be some underlying shared technologies and engineering principles, especially between BMW and MINI, due to their closer relationship and shared focus on driving dynamics.

  • BMW: Uses its own dedicated platforms designed for its range of luxury vehicles.
  • MINI: Often shares some underlying architecture and technology with BMW’s smaller models, but is specifically engineered for MINI’s unique driving characteristics and design.
  • Rolls-Royce: Utilizes unique platforms, often derived from BMW’s larger luxury platforms but significantly modified to meet Rolls-Royce’s stringent requirements for ride comfort, silence, and exclusivity.

The goal is to leverage group resources for efficiency while ensuring each brand maintains its distinct character and driving feel.

What is the difference between BMW and BMW M?

BMW M GmbH (commonly known as BMW M) is a subsidiary of BMW AG. It’s responsible for the high-performance division of BMW cars.

  • BMW: Refers to the standard production vehicles. These are luxurious, well-engineered, and offer a good balance of comfort and performance.
  • BMW M: These are the performance-tuned versions of BMW cars. M models feature more powerful engines, enhanced suspension and braking systems, sportier aerodynamics, and distinctive styling cues. They are designed for enthusiasts who prioritize maximum performance and a thrilling driving experience.

Think of BMW M as the “sport” version of BMW – taking an already great car and making it even more powerful and track-ready.

Does the BMW Group make motorcycles?

Yes, the BMW Group also produces motorcycles under the BMW Motorrad brand. BMW Motorrad is a highly respected name in the motorcycle world, known for its engineering, innovation, and a wide range of bikes, from touring and adventure models to sport bikes and urban commuters.

While not directly a car brand, it’s an important part of the BMW Group’s overall identity and heritage. You can find more information on their official website: bmwmotorcycles.com.

Are there any other brands associated with the BMW Group historically?

Yes, historically, the BMW Group owned other brands when it acquired the Rover Group in 1994. These included:

  • Rover: A British car manufacturer known for its saloons and estate cars.
  • Land Rover: A British manufacturer of 4×4 vehicles, renowned for its off-road capabilities.

As mentioned earlier, BMW sold these brands in 2000. Land Rover was sold to Ford, and Rover went through various ownership changes. The BMW Group’s focus today is on BMW, MINI, and Rolls-Royce Motor Cars.
